Description

The document titled 'Agreement Creating Restrictive Covenants' outlines the covenants, conditions, and restrictions for a residential subdivision within Collin County. This agreement is established by the Homeowner's Association to maintain property values and ensure the subdivision remains a desirable residential area. The form details that each property owner automatically becomes a member of the Association upon purchasing a lot, thereby being bound by the agreements set forth. It includes provisions for the Association's authority to create rules, enforce restrictions, and the procedures for amending or terminating the agreement with the consent of a majority of property owners. The Association must keep members informed of any changes, such as its address. Enforcement rights are granted to both individual lot owners and the Association itself, allowing them to initiate legal proceedings against any violations. The total duration of these covenants is specified, and the document emphasizes their binding nature on current and future property owners. The grantor could enforce the covenant only by suing for damages if the covenant was violated. Commencing about a hundred years ago, the courts began to enforce restrictive provisions in another way; by enjoining or forbidding their violation. Injunction is now the customary method of enforcing restrictions.

Restrictive covenants are usually enforced by the association's board. These agreements are also called Declarations of Covenants, Conditions, and Restrictions (CC&Rs).

Restrictive covenants are most common when your property is part of a homeowners association, inium association, or planned community. Typical limits include restrictions on how many people can occupy the home and the colors you are allowed to paint the exterior.

What is a restrictive covenant? A restrictive covenant is a contract between 2 landowners. One landowner promises the other landowner not to carry out certain acts on their own land. Restrictive covenants usually happen when somebody selling land wishes to restrict what the buyer can do with it.
